Output ecc8e59fbf46405eeb40eed3cb9bd655760ee6b1987907b8bfd22c31f1a83232:0

value
1048350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f140665d3089db374df26a0735e538e7c23133e1 OP_EQUAL
address
3PgdvMaNeA6wUVowoqwpt6pmUouwHfsT4P
transaction
ecc8e59fbf46405eeb40eed3cb9bd655760ee6b1987907b8bfd22c31f1a83232
confirmations
175889
spent
true